■ What you can do with Authorized Send
In addition to authenticating users, Authorized Send enables you to do the
following:
• Carry over the login information (both user name and password, or user name only) from
Authorized Send to other authentication systems such as SMTP authentication
• Restrict the destinations of sending documents to the e-mail address and folder of a
logged on user
• Enable/disable sending functionalities
To use Authorized Send, specify authentication server settings and other settings in
the machine beforehand. (See Chapter 4, "Customizing Settings," in the Remote UI
Guide.)
NOTE
• The following server software can be used as an authentication server:
- Windows 2003 Server with Active Directory
- Windows 2008 Server with Active Directory
- Lotus Domino 5 or later
- Novell eDirectory 8.8 or later
- OpenLDAP 2.4.17 (Windows)
• Supported LDAP version is 3.
• IPv6 is not supported.
• For instructions on how to use Authorized Send, see Chapter 2, "Sending Documents,"
in the Sending and Facsimile Guide.
